Background

Davood Khodadad is an accomplished academic and researcher with expertise in various areas of applied physics and electronics. He specializes in imaging systems, including optical metrology, industrial and biomedical imaging systems, digital holography, electrical impedance tomography, and X-ray tomographic methods. Throughout his career, he has made significant contributions to the development of advanced imaging techniques for applications in both industrial and medical area such as geometry and quality control, intensive care units, and additive manufacturing verification.

Professional Experience

1. Post-Doctoral Research Fellow, Waves, Signals and Systems Research Group, Linnaeus University (2016-2018):

  • Conducted research on the development of Electrical Impedance Tomography (EIT) and Diffusion-based Optical Tomography for application in Neonatal Intensive Care Units (NICU).

2. Assistant Professor, Örebro University (2019-2020):

  • Worked on X-ray tomographic (CT) methods to improve image quality and apply micro CT scan for designing stronger internal structures in complex products.
  • Developed non-destructive methods for the verification of Additively Manufactured (AM) products.

3. Associate Professor, Department of Applied Physics and Electronics, Umeå University (March 2020 - Present):
